
That Lonesome Tune
(Mmm, yeah…) That morning sun spilled its gold, Through the cracks in this truck so old. Whiskey nights and cigarette haze, Left me lost in a lonely maze. What did I trade for the dreams I chase? A ghost in the mirror, a familiar face. Tryin’ to recall the melody, Of a song I lost inside of me. And it’s sad, and it’s long, A tune nobody sings along. It’s a southbound train, it’s a whisperin’ breeze, A lonely road lined with fallen leaves. I’m humming that lonesome tune with ease. Took my heart on a ramblin’ ride, Chased the glory but left my pride. Montgomery skies to a desert haze, I learned the cost of a love betrayed. I thought the world would ease my ache, But all I found were songs to break. The fame, the lights, the things I’d choose, Left me with nothin’ but songs to lose. And it’s sad, and it’s long, A tune nobody sings along. It’s a southbound train, it’s a whisperin’ breeze, A lonely road lined with fallen leaves. I’m humming that lonesome tune with ease. Each chord I play just tells the truth, Each note’s a scar of a wasted youth. The voices fade, the crowds disperse, And I’m left alone with my own damn verse. And it’s sad, and it’s long, A tune nobody sings along. It’s a southbound train, it’s a whisperin’ breeze, A lonely road lined with fallen leaves. I’m humming that lonesome tune with ease.
